Funnel TES (Task Execution Service)
Platform-agnostic guide to Funnel TES deployment and configuration
Funnel is a task execution engine implementing the GA4GH TES specification, allowing Cromwell and other workflow engines to submit and monitor task execution on Kubernetes.

🚀 Quick Start
Deploy Funnel on Kubernetes
# 1. Create namespace
kubectl create namespace funnel
# 2. Apply Funnel deployment (see /ovh/ or /aws/ for complete examples)
kubectl apply -f funnel-configmap.yaml
kubectl apply -f funnel-deployment.yaml
# 3. Verify
kubectl get pods -n funnel
kubectl logs -n funnel deployment/funnel
Check Status
# Port-forward to Funnel
kubectl port-forward -n funnel svc/funnel-service 8000:8000
# List tasks
curl http://localhost:8000/v1/tasks
# Check service health
curl http://localhost:8000/healthz
🏗️ Architecture Overview
Funnel Service (on system/master node)
├─ REST API (port 8000)
├─ gRPC API (port 8001)
└─ Task Manager (monitors pods)
DaemonSet (on every worker node)
├─ setup-nfs-host (mounts shared storage)
└─ holder (keeps connection alive)
Task Pod (per task, auto-created)
├─ initContainer: wait-for-nfs
├─ container: funnel-worker-<id>
│ └─ runs nerdctl with privileged mode
└─ nerdctl task container
└─ runs actual workload (non-privileged)
🔧 Configuration
Funnel Server Settings
Key environment variables:
PORT=8000 # REST API port
FUNNEL_LOG_LEVEL=debug # Logging level
FUNNEL_DB_PATH=/var/lib/funnel # Task database location
FUNNEL_WORKER_DIR=/mnt/shared # Shared work directory
Task Pod Settings
Resource requests/limits:
resources:
requests:
cpu: "2"
memory: "8Gi"
limits:
cpu: "4"
memory: "16Gi"
